Pengfei Song is an emerging researcher at the intersection of neurorehabilitation engineering and brain-computer interface technologies, with a particular focus on stroke recovery and motor function restoration. His most recognized work investigates the efficacy of bilateral upper limb robot-assisted rehabilitation in stroke patients, employing quantitative electroencephalography (EEG) as an objective neurophysiological measure to evaluate treatment outcomes. This innovative approach bridges the gap between robotic rehabilitation engineering and neuroscience, offering rigorous, data-driven evidence for clinical practice.
